    Let me introduce my colleagues, Manal Bahubeshi, vice-president of research partnerships, and Marc Fortin, vice-president of research grants and scholarships.
    As you know from your recent study, talent underpins the health, well-being and economic success of our country. The pool of talent supported by NSERC and the other granting agencies plays a critical role in powering research, innovation and economic development in Canada.
    NSERC directly supports around 7,000 students and post-doctoral fellows through scholarship and fellowship awards, and we indirectly support tens of thousands more through grants to researchers who use those grants to provide trainee stipends. This indirect support for talent is a component of all our programs, including partnered research and research taking place in colleges and communities across the country, and accounts for over $400 million per year.

[Translation]

    It is important to note that the value of scholarships and fellowships offered by the granting agencies helps dictate research stipends and other kinds of compensation for trainees and fellows across the country. It is also a fact that the value of these awards has not changed substantially in a generation. For example, NSERC's doctoral award has remained almost constant at $21,000 per year since 2004. Considering inflation, the effective award value has dropped by 42% in this period.
     This poses a real challenge to students when it comes to covering their basic costs of living. We know that disadvantaged students are more likely to accumulate debt during their undergraduate degree, and may find it challenging to continue on to master's and Ph.D. level programs if financial supports are not considered viable. We also know that we are losing top talent to other countries that are able to offer significantly higher award values.

  (1210)  

[English]

     NSERC constantly re-evaluates the balance between the number of student awards it offers and the monetary value of these awards.
    Recent investments by the Government of Canada have enabled the granting agencies to increase the overall number of students they support through scholarship and fellowship awards. In 2019, 600 new Canada graduate scholarships were funded across the tri-agencies. The tri-agencies are rolling out funding from budget 2022 to support over 450 Black trainees from undergraduate awards through to post-doctoral fellowships.
    NSERC also recently increased award values for the undergraduate student research awards program from $4,500 to $6,000.
    Also, to help provide greater stability for Ph.D. students, NSERC, SSHRC and CIHR have increased the duration of the doctoral scholarships from two or three years for certain awardees to three years for all.
    Looking ahead, under the direction of the Canada research coordinating committee, NSERC is leading the development of a tri-agency talent strategy, and a large-scale evaluation of our talent programming will be publicly released this fall. The granting agencies are actively working together to ensure that our talent programming is responsive to the needs of today and tomorrow, preparing trainees with the skills that will be needed in the workforce of the future, and positioning Canada as an internationally competitive country. As such, we are exploring opportunities to modernize and streamline our talent programs to make it easier for applicants to apply and to ensure that programs continue to meet their objectives, while also meeting the needs of each agency's distinct research communities.

    The SSHRC is the federal research funding agency that supports post-secondary research and research training in the social sciences and humanities. It is also responsible for the administration of many prestigious multi-agency national programs focused on research funding, such as the Canada research chairs program and the Canada excellence research chairs program. Finally, it houses the secretariat of the Canada Research Coordinating Committee, or CRCC, which I am proud to currently chair.
    With respect to research training and talent development programs and initiatives, the SSHRC fosters the development of talented and creative individuals in the social sciences and humanities disciplines, whether in history, geography, international relations or business and economics. These individuals will become leaders on campus and in communities and contribute to Canada's success in this 21st century characterized by globalization.

[English]

     In 2021-22, SSHRC supported more than 4,900 graduate students at the master's and Ph.D. levels and post-doctoral fellows directly through scholarships and fellowships representing an investment of about $124 million. SSHRC also supported over 4,200 students and fellows indirectly through grants that were awarded to researchers at post-secondary institutions across Canada, which accounted for an additional $72 million in support.
    SSHRC, like NSERC and the other agencies, is attentive to the growing calls for increased investment in research scholarships and fellowships. The fact is that, as you know well, despite being a core component of the Canadian funding landscape, award amounts have been largely stagnant for nearly 20 years and have not kept pace with inflation. The stagnating value of awards is definitely putting a burden on research trainees and fellows, making it more challenging for them to focus on their research and develop their skills. In fact, students in the social sciences and humanities in particular face added constraints in seeking indirect sources of research funding, such as through grants, as compared with their peers in the natural sciences and health disciplines, which tend to be much better funded.
    That being said, given the funds available for this purpose within our system, there has always been a tension between raising the value of awards versus increasing their number, which we have effectively done over the last two decades. It's also worth noting that the federal government is not the sole source of funding for graduate students, and nor does funding from this source account for the majority of support provided to students. Provinces and universities themselves are extremely important partners in this process as well.
    Perhaps now is the time to address both these realities, as we can all agree that supporting the next generation of researchers in Canada from across all disciplines has never been more critical. It is key to sustaining Canada's leadership and strength in research and to helping us respond to global threats and seize opportunities that will create a better future for all of us.

    As the Government of Canada's health research funding agency, we have a mandate to support peer-reviewed research of the highest calibre. We have a bold ten-year strategic plan, and it speaks to attaining the best health for all, powered by outstanding research, a vision that is dependent on talented research teams based at universities, hospitals and other research and community organizations in all corners of this country.
    In this plan we make the commitment that we will foster both health research capacity in Canada and sustainable careers for individual researchers, and we are clear that this commitment to career sustainability includes our training programs.
    The vast majority of CIHR's budget is devoted to funding research, through peer-reviewed research grants on topics selected by the individuals or teams of researchers, in support of strategic research directions deemed critical by the Government of Canada.
    This direct research investment has resulted in some of Canada's and the world's greatest scientific achievements. We need only look at the discovery of lipid nanoparticles 20 years ago by a Canadian, Pieter Cullis, to understand how important our contributions continue to be, or to the discovery of novel CAR T-cell therapies that will save the Canadian health system literally tens of millions of dollars while making available this crucial cancer therapy in all corners of the country. The Canadian research ecosystem is rife with such examples.
    However, these same funds are also the main source of financial support for master's and doctoral scholarships and post-doctoral fellowships in that these trainees are paid directly through the grants of their supervisors. In fact, we estimate that $129 million in support was invested through stipends to graduate students and post-doctoral fellows paid through operating grants this last fiscal year alone.
    Along with our sister agencies, CIHR participates in the Canada graduate scholarship program at both the doctoral and the master's program level, investing over $192 million over the last five years. We also see as a critical step supporting the development of our next generation of researchers to provide fellowship programs, programs that provide support for highly qualified applicants in all areas of health research at the post-Ph.D. or post-health professional degree level. These fellowships support them in developing their leadership potential and position them for success as researchers of tomorrow in a very tangible way. In the last five years, CIHR has invested over $121 million in post-graduate fellowships.
    By way of example, in early 2021 in the midst of the pandemic, CIHR launched the health research training platform pilot funding opportunity with over $28 million in funding. In addition to providing financial support for trainees, the 12 platforms funded by this program provide the necessary support for experiences and skills needed to lead to high-impact interdisciplinary health research careers in a rapidly evolving research landscape. They provide access to interdisciplinary, interjurisdictional and intersectorial training environments so that Canada's next researchers can benefit from high-calibre mentors.
    More recently, we invested $4 million in the innovative health system impact program, which provides highly qualified Ph.D. candidates, post-doctoral researchers and early career researchers opportunities for health research.
    In all of these programs, we focus on strengthening the research talent pipeline in accordance with principles of equity, diversity, inclusion and anti-racism. Our goal is to remove systemic barriers to accessing research training funding and to embrace these diverse initiatives.

    Thank you for your questions.
    To answer the first question with regard to the value, for the Canada graduate scholarships, I believe there are about 3,000 master's scholarships and 1,000 doctoral fellowships. Those values were, in accordance with my understanding, set when the program was established and incorporated into the budget. We don't have the ability to increase or decrease those amounts and affect the number.
    For the graduate scholarships and post-doctoral fellowships our agency funds—I believe it's the same for CIHR and NSERC, and they can speak for their agencies—it's 500 to 700 of those each year. We determine the value of those. The values largely remain the same because of the conversations we've had periodically about whether we want to increase the value or maintain the number. Frankly, I can tell you that, in the past, we've said, “Look, we really want to get to as many students as we can. Right now, let's just push the number and we'll have to find a way to increase the amounts.”
    We took that approach partly because we realized, as my colleagues have said, that this is not the only source of funding available to students. There are provincial bursaries, as well. There is money from donations and the ability to work as a TA or in other types of activities. Sometimes universities can support the students we fund in that way. Sometimes, when we support them, they decide not to allow them access to those funds, in order to spread money around still further to fund more students.
    I think that's why, as Dr. Adem suggested earlier, this is a system-wide issue we need to resolve. We need to set the reference rate of pay. I totally agree with this, and I totally agree we need to look seriously at increasing those rates.

    We provide information about what the current amounts are, what the pressures are, including international comparators. Upon request from the ministry and others, we dive into crunching the numbers and the modelling as to how much money would be necessary, say, to increase a particular scholarship to a certain level.
    That's the kind of process. It's a very iterative process, and at some point, the Ministry of Finance gets involved to understand what the size of the ask would be to do that.
    To make it clear then, you've been pointing this out to the government, I don't know how often, on an annual basis, and it has decided not to do that. Is that what I'm hearing?
    We are part of government, so we don't advocate for funding, but we explain to our colleagues what the situation is along with the international comparators. For example, the American National Science Foundation graduate scholarship is worth $37,000 U.S., plus $12,000 for research expenses. That's the main comparator for us.

    President Hewitt, you mentioned that, of course, federal funding is just one source of funding for these students. Obviously, it hasn't been increased since 2003.
    I think you already alluded that perhaps the provincial funding has decreased. You said that the other pockets of funding are provincial funding and post-secondary institutions.
    Can you tell us about the trends on those two pockets of funding and how they've increased, maintained or decreased over the years?
    I would certainly have to defer to my colleagues to put together some data for you.
    I know that in terms of the process, quite often in universities—and again, it may be a question for university association reps to answer—internal policies in effect prevent students from holding, say, a federal scholarship or bursary and also other funding made available by the university.
     This is also the case in Ontario, for example. It's long been the case that if you hold a SSHRC doctoral fellowship, you cannot hold an Ontario graduate scholarship. The purpose of this is not to avoid stacking, but to ensure that money can be spread around as much as possible to support more students as opposed to raising the amounts that are available to individual students. We totally understand why that's the case, but that doesn't make it okay.
    We have to figure out a way—we've all said this—to raise rates that individual students are receiving within the context of that system or to allow them to have access to increased funds in order to live properly, in effect.
